During his life, Gene Nunnery was recognized as a master turkey hunter and an artisan who crafted unique, almost irresistible turkey calls. In The Old Pro Turkey Hunter, the vaunted sportsman shares over fifty years of personal experience in Mississippi and surrounding states, along with the decades-old wisdom of the huntsmen who taught him. Throughout the book, his stories make clear that turkey hunting is more than just killing the bird--it is about matching wits with a wild and savvy adversary. As Nunnery explains, "To me that's what it's all about: finding a wise old gobbler who will test your skill as a turkey hunter." Through his stories, Nunnery reveals that the true reward for successful turkey hunting lies in winning the contest, not necessarily exterminating the foe. Real sportsmen know that every now and then the turkey should and will elude the hunter. As Nunnery looks back on his extensive career, he analyzes vast differences in practice, old and new. The shift, he decides, came during his last twenty years on the hunt, and that difference has only increased in the decades since this book was originally published. Michael O. Giles, Bass Pro staff team member, master turkey hunter, and award-winning outdoors writer and author of Passion of the Wild, writes a new foreword that brings the practice of turkey hunting into the present day. Filled with a tested mixture of common sense and specific examples of how master turkey hunters honor their harvest and heritage, The Old Pro Turkey Hunter is the perfect companion for the novice or the adept.

For years Mr. Whiskers was viewed as an ugly scavenger, mainly eaten by Southerners who couldn't afford to buy good fish. In the North, many anglers saw the catfish as a trash fish. Bullhead cats were considered bait-stealers not worthy of an addition to anyone's stringer. But in the last 20 years, Mr. Whiskers has become Mr. Moneybags as more and more consumers, not only in the South but all across the nation, have discovered the delicious flavor of the catfish’s white meat….In this book you will learn many different tactics, baits and strategies for catching Mr. Whiskers. The good news is when you take Mr. Whiskers home to dinner, you can provide a delicious treat for family and friends.
